Best Whitney Ranch Public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 33 students in the neighborhood of Whitney Ranch, Las Vegas, NV.
The neighborhood of Whitney Ranch, Las Vegas, NV public schools have a diversity score of 0.66, which is less than the Nevada public school average of 0.71.
Minority enrollment is 91%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Nevada public school average of 73% (majority Hispanic).
